The accolade of the world's finest Zircon crystals must surely go to those from Seiland Island in Finnmark, Norway for their size, perfection in symmetrical form and rich glossy burgundy-red colour, but, the recently discovered Zircons in alkaline pegmatite in the Gridone - Monte Limidario area in Switzerland offer an entirely different perspective. This stunning small cabinet display specimen features a single perfect 2 x 1.7 cm Zircon crystal of a very different form. Pale pink in colour and with a mottled translucent appearance, the complex form of its crystal faces makes for fascinating study. Ex Stefan Weiss collection and ex Teilung Girlanda, collected in 2018. A stunning alpine Zircon.
